About HOWARD EL

HOWARD EL, an intimate elementary school in SAN ANTONIO, Texas, run under ALAMO HEIGHTS ISD, educates 418 students, covering grades pre-K through K.

ALAMO HEIGHTS ISD comprises 5 schools with combined enrollment of 4,749 students; HOWARD EL is among them.

Looking at the student body, HOWARD EL records that the largest single group is Hispanic at 49%, but no single group is in the majority. The remainder is composed of 44% White, 3% multiracial, 2% Black, 2% Asian. By comparison, Bexar County as a whole is about 60% Hispanic, so the school skews visibly less Hispanic than its surroundings.

On the income-and-resources front, On paper, HOWARD EL has 31 full-time-equivalent teachers, translating to a class-load average of around 13.3:1. The state averages around 15.1:1, so this campus is tighter than the state norm typical. Around 23% of the student body qualifies for free or reduced-price meals, which schools and policymakers use as a rough income-mix signal. By comparison, Bexar County runs at roughly 63%, so the school's eligibility rate is lower than the surrounding baseline.

Across the wider county, ACS estimates for Bexar County put median household income runs about $72,341, 32%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and roughly 11% of residents live below the federal poverty line. HOWARD EL is one of 638 public schools in Bexar County (combined enrollment of about 368,487 students).

ALAMO HEIGHTS J H is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.4 miles from this campus. 8 of the 8 nearest public schools sit inside a five-mile radius.

Geographically, the school is in an inner-city area.

Trend over the last 7 years. Looking back 7 years, enrollment at HOWARD EL has ticked up 7%, going from 391 students in 2018 to 418 in 2025. Over the same period, the Hispanic share expanded from 43% to 49%.
